BEE GEES: One night Only (Michael A. Simon, 1997) DVDRip


Las Vegas (1997)

Tour manager: Dick Ashby
Producido por: Harry Sandler y Nancy Riggs
Dirigido por: Michael A. Simon
Director asociado: Christine Clark Bradley
Editor: Eli Tishberg
Director técnico: Keith Winikoff
All event Facilities provided by: The MGM Grand Hotel/Casino Las Vegas, Nevada












Temas interpretados:
You should be dancing
Alone
Massachusetts
To love somebody
I’ve gotta get a message to you
Words
Closer then close
Islands in the stream
One
Our love (don’t throw it all away)
Night fever
More than a women
Still waters
Lonely days
Morning of my life
New York mining disaster 1941
Too much heaven
I can’t see nobody
Run to me
And the sun will shine
Nights on Broadway
How can you mend a broken heart
Heartbreaker
Guilty
Immortality
Tragedy
I started a joke
Grease
Jive talking’
How deep is your love
Stayin’ alive
You should be dancing








Intérpretes y banda:
Barry Gibb: Guitar, vocals
Maurice Gibb: Keyboards, guitar and vocals
Robin Gibb: Vocals
Matt Bonelli: Bass guitar
Stephen Gibb: Guitar
Alan Kendall: Lead guitar
Steve Rucker: Drums
Ben Stivers: Keyboards
John Merchant: Off stage Keyboards
Audio recorded: Guy Charboneau
Audio Recording assistant: Charlie Boms
Audio mixer: John Merchant
Director de iluminación: Robert W. Peterson
Director artístico: Cindi J. Sfinas
Producción manager: Alison Sanler
Audio: Norris Lee Nelson
Video: Robin Taylor
